2-CHANNEL HIGH DEFINITION AUDIO CODEC Description
The 92HD001/92HD001D is a high quality, 2-channel audio CODEC compatible with the Intel High Definition (HD) Audio Interface. The 92HD001/92HD001D provides Stereo 24-Bit resolution with sample rates up to 192 KHz. SPDIF I/O provides connectivity to consumer electronic equipment. The 92HD001/92HD001D incorporates IDT's proprietary SD technology to achieve an estimated DAC SNR of 95dB. The 92HD001/92HD001D provides high quality, HD Audio capability to notebook and cost sensitive desktop PC applications.
